Facebook pixel
>Blog>Ciência de Dados
Ciência de Dados

Aprendizado de Máquina com KNN: Tudo o que você precisa saber

Neste artigo, exploramos os primeiros passos para o aprendizado de máquina com KNN, abordando os conceitos fundamentais, a implementação e as aplicações desse algoritmo.

Primeiros Passos para o Aprendizado de Máquina com KNN

Aprendizado de Máquina: Conceitos Fundamentais

O Aprendizado de Máquina é um campo fascinante e em constante crescimento na área de ciência da computação. O KNN (K-Nearest Neighbors) é um dos algoritmos mais populares e simples para realizar tarefas de classificação. Se você está começando a explorar o mundo do Aprendizado de Máquina com KNN, este guia irá ajudá-lo a dar os primeiros passos nessa jornada emocionante.

O que é Aprendizado de Máquina?

Definição de Aprendizado de Máquina

O Aprendizado de Máquina é uma disciplina da inteligência artificial que envolve treinar computadores para aprender e tomar decisões a partir de dados, sem a necessidade de serem explicitamente programados para cada tarefa. Essa abordagem tem se mostrado extremamente poderosa em diversos campos, como reconhecimento de padrões, análise de dados, previsões e muito mais.

O Algoritmo KNN

Funcionamento do KNN

O KNN é um algoritmo de classificação que se baseia na proximidade dos vizinhos para classificar um novo ponto de dados. Ele funciona de uma maneira relativamente simples: dado um novo ponto a ser classificado, o algoritmo olha para os K vizinhos mais próximos e atribui a classe mais comum entre esses vizinhos ao novo ponto.

Implementação do KNN para Aprendizado de Máquina

A implementação do KNN para Aprendizado de Máquina geralmente segue alguns passos. Primeiro, é necessário preparar os dados, realizando tarefas como normalização, tratamento de valores ausentes e seleção de atributos relevantes. Em seguida, divide-se o conjunto de dados em conjuntos de treinamento e teste. O conjunto de treinamento é usado para treinar o modelo KNN, enquanto o conjunto de teste é usado para avaliar o desempenho do modelo.

Escolha do Valor K

Um dos aspectos importantes do KNN é a escolha do valor K, ou seja, o número de vizinhos considerados para a classificação de um novo ponto. É importante encontrar um valor adequado para K, pois um valor muito pequeno pode levar a uma classificação sensível a ruído, enquanto um valor muito grande pode levar a uma generalização excessiva.

Avaliação do Modelo KNN

Além disso, é essencial avaliar a acurácia do modelo KNN. Existem várias métricas que podem ser usadas para medir o desempenho do modelo, como a acurácia, precisão, recall e a curva ROC. É recomendado utilizar a métrica mais adequada para o problema que está sendo resolvido.

Melhores Práticas para o Aprendizado de Máquina com KNN

Agora que você já possui uma compreensão básica do Aprendizado de Máquina com KNN, vamos explorar algumas melhores práticas que podem ajudá-lo a obter melhores resultados ao utilizar esse algoritmo. Aqui estão algumas dicas importantes a se ter em mente:

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ada

Pré-processamento adequado dos dados

Antes de aplicar o algoritmo KNN, é fundamental realizar um pré-processamento adequado dos dados.

Escolha do valor K

A escolha do valor K é um aspecto crítico para o sucesso do Aprendizado de Máquina com KNN.

Seleção adequada de atributos

Uma seleção adequada de atributos também é uma prática recomendada para obter melhores resultados com o Aprendizado de Máquina com KNN.

Balanceamento do conjunto de dados

Em muitos casos, os conjuntos de dados utilizados no Aprendizado de Máquina podem apresentar desequilíbrios entre as classes.

Validação cruzada

A validação cruzada é uma prática recomendada para avaliar corretamente o desempenho do modelo KNN.

Aplicações do Aprendizado de Máquina com KNN

As aplicações do Aprendizado de Máquina com KNN são amplas e variadas.

Conclusão

Neste guia, exploramos os primeiros passos para o Aprendizado de Máquina com KNN, abordando os conceitos fundamentais, a implementação e as aplicações desse algoritmo.

Melhores práticas para o Aprendizado de Máquina com KNN

Agora que você já possui uma compreensão básica do Aprendizado de Máquina com KNN, vamos explorar algumas melhores práticas que podem ajudá-lo a obter melhores resultados ao utilizar esse algoritmo.

Aplicações do Aprendizado de Máquina com KNN

As aplicações do Aprendizado de Máquina com KNN são amplas e variadas, com uso em diferentes setores e áreas de estudo.

Conclusão

O Aprendizado de Máquina com KNN oferece uma abordagem poderosa para resolver problemas de classificação em diversos campos.

Lembre-se sempre de manter-se atualizado com as últimas pesquisas e tendências do Aprendizado de Máquina.

Aplicações do Aprendizado de Máquina com KNN: Tudo o que você precisa saber

As aplicações do Aprendizado de Máquina com KNN são amplas e variadas, com uso em diferentes setores e áreas de estudo. Vamos explorar algumas dessas aplicações e entender como o algoritmo KNN pode ser utilizado para resolver problemas em várias áreas.

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ada

Conclusão

O Aprendizado de Máquina com KNN oferece uma abordagem poderosa para resolver problemas de classificação em diversos campos.

A Awari é a melhor plataforma para aprender sobre ciência de dados no Brasil.

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.

Conclusão

O Aprendizado de Máquina com KNN: Tudo o que você precisa saber para utilizar esse poderoso algoritmo em suas análises e obter insights valiosos a partir dos dados disponíveis.

Aplicações do Aprendizado de Máquina com KNN

As aplicações do Aprendizado de Máquina com KNN são amplas e variadas, com uso em diferentes setores e áreas de estudo.

Conclusão

O Aprendizado de Máquina com KNN oferece uma abordagem poderosa para resolver problemas de classificação em diversos campos.

A Awari é a melhor plataforma para aprender sobre ciência de dados no Brasil.

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.

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.

Conclusão

O Aprendizado de Máquina com KNN: Tudo o que você precisa saber para utilizar esse poderoso algoritmo em suas análises e obter insights valiosos a partir dos dados disponíveis.

Continue aprendendo e aprimorando suas habilidades

Estamos em um mundo de dados em constante evolução e a capacidade de extrair valor desses dados é essencial para o sucesso em diversos campos.

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ada Aprenda uma nova língua na maior escola de idiomas do mundo!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a. Quero estudar na Fluency
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ada
Nossa metodologia de ensino tem eficiência comprovada

Aprenda uma nova língua na maior escola de idioma do mundo!

Conquiste a fluência no idioma que sempre sonhou com uma solução de ensino completa.

+ 400 mil alunos

Método validado

Aulas

Ao vivo e gravadas

+ 1000 horas

Duração dos cursos

Certificados

Reconhecido pelo mercado

Quero estudar na Fluency

Sobre o autor

A melhor plataforma para aprender tecnologia no Brasil

A fluency skills é a melhor maneira de aprender tecnologia no Brasil.
Faça parte e tenha acesso a cursos e mentorias individuais com os melhores profissionais do mercado.